The Itinerary: A Closer Look
Valley of the Kings (Approx. 3 hours)
Your first stop is the famous Valley of the Kings. Once called the “great Place of the Truth,” it’s where many Pharaohs, including Tutankhamun, were laid to rest in elaborate tombs carved into the hillside. The site’s majesty is amplified by its isolation behind Deir el Bahri and the pyramid-shaped mountain backdrop.
What makes this visit special? With your private guide, you’ll get tailored insights into the tombs’ architecture and symbolism. Expect to see a few tombs, but the focus here is on quality over quantity. Admission is included, so you can explore without extra hassle.
Temple of Hatshepsut (Approx. 2 hours)
Next, your private guide will take you to Hatshepsut’s Temple, a striking monument rising vertically from the desert plain. Its terraced design appears almost as if it’s grown organically from the limestone cliffs that surround it.
Multiple reviews highlight how impressive and harmonious the temple is—some describe it as “merging with the sheer limestone cliffs,” as if part of the mountain itself. It’s a fantastic example of ancient Egyptian engineering and artistry, especially considering its age and the fact that it was built for a woman Pharaoh.
Colossi of Memnon (Approx. 30 minutes)
A quick stop at the Colossi of Memnon offers perfect photo opportunities. These massive statues, around 18 meters tall, are the remnants of an enormous mortuary temple built by Amenhotep III. While free to view, they are historically significant and make for memorable snapshots.
Temple of Karnak (Approx. 3 hours)
The grand finale is Karnak Temple, one of the largest religious complexes in Egypt. It’s more than just a temple; it’s a sprawling city of sanctuaries, pylons, obelisks, and kiosks dedicated mainly to Amun, Mut, and Khonsu.
With your guide’s insights, you’ll learn about the complex religious practices and architectural marvels that make Karnak a must-see. If you prefer to focus on Luxor Temple instead, arrangements can be made—flexibility is one of this tour’s strengths.
